TB rate
Number of
patients
per 100 000
Incidence 3 196 34.5
Prevalence 7 391 78.1
Mortality 445 4.7
TB burden in the Republic of Belarus, 2014

TB laboratory network before re-organization
RRL
Oblast TB lab
Rayon TB lab
Culturing point
Grodno
Minsk
Vitebsk
Brest
Minsk
Penitentiary Lab
Gomel’
NRL
Level III
Level II
Mogilev
TB laboratory network after re-organization
NRL
Level III (7)
Level II (21)
Level I (150)
Stockholm
SRL
Microscopy, culture, mycobacteria identification, 1 and 2 line DST, ВАСТЕС, LPA, GeneXpert
Microscopy, culture, GeneXpert
Microscopy
TB Laboratory network, 2015

National strategic plan for the prevention and control of TB and MDR-TB
in the Republic of Belarus in 2015-2020
Additional indicators
• Proportion of patients in who MDR-TB was diagnosed by molecular genetic methods out of all smear-positive patients with MDR-TB reported within a year – 95%
• Median delay of confirming MDR-TB (difference between the time of TB reporting and finding MDR-TB) in smear-positive patients – 7 days
